$\bf{\text{Solution Outline:}}$
Use the laws of exponents to simplify the given expression, $
3^{1/2}\cdot3^{3/2}
.$
$\bf{\text{Solution Details:}}$
Using the Product Rule of the laws of exponents which is given by $x^m\cdot x^n=x^{m+n},$ the expression above is equivalent to
\begin{array}{l}\require{cancel}
3^{\frac{1}{2}+\frac{3}{2}}
\\\\=
3^{\frac{4}{2}}
\\\\=
3^{2}
\\\\=
9
.\end{array}
